First and foremost, dumpers are engines of productivity and efficiency. On the job site, time is the most valuable resource. A powerful, reliable dump truck dramatically accelerates the transport of bulk materials—whether soil, aggregates, construction debris, or ore. Its high load capacity and rapid cycle times (loading, transporting, dumping, and returning) ensure projects stay on schedule and within budget. By moving more material in fewer trips, you significantly reduce fuel consumption and labor costs, directly boosting your bottom line.
Second, dump trucks offer unmatched versatility across industries. Their design makes them indispensable in numerous fields: from site grading, foundation excavation, and backfilling on construction sites; to transporting overburden and minerals in harsh off-road conditions for mining and quarries; to moving crops, fertilizers, and feed across large estates in agriculture; to delivering sand, gravel, and topsoil for roadworks, parks, and development projects in landscaping and infrastructure. This versatility ensures dump trucks are far from disposable assets, delivering a robust return on investment throughout their entire lifecycle.
Moreover, dump trucks are engineered for durability under the harshest conditions. Modern dump trucks are engineered to withstand extreme abuse. From reinforced steel bodies and robust hydraulic systems to heavy-duty axles and all-wheel drive capabilities, they reliably operate on mud, rocks, and steep inclines where standard trucks cannot go. This rugged construction minimizes downtime, reduces long-term maintenance costs, and protects your investment from the harsh realities of the job site.
Finally, dump trucks are a critical component of jobsite safety. A well-maintained dump truck enhances overall site security. Its stability, advanced braking systems, and excellent visibility (especially in articulated models) help prevent accidents. By efficiently managing material flow, they reduce congestion and minimize the need for smaller vehicles navigating hazardous areas, creating a more orderly and safer working environment for everyone.
